Emergency Services nearby 12 Cardine Mews, London SE15 1AY, UK

Peckham Police Station

Approximately 0.55 km away
Address: 177 Peckham High Street, London SE15 5SL, United Kingdom

Peckham Fire Station

Approximately 1.21 km away
Address: London, United Kingdom